The pretty-error package
- Exposed modules use unallocated top-level names: PrettyError
Sometimes you need to assume something at runtime that you can't prove in the type system. When you do that, you should make sure you get a good error message if ever your assumption turns out to be wrong. That's what this library is for.
Use the functions in here to get high quality error messages for when your invariants don't hold at runtime. The functions all pretty print any Haskell values given to them, which makes it easier to understand what's going on when your code breaks.
|Dependencies||base (==4.*), basic-prelude, bytestring, pretty-show [details]|
|Copyright||(c) 2015 Jonathan M. Lange|
|Author||Jonathan M. Lange|
|Source repository||head: git clone git://github.com:jml/pretty-error.git|
|Uploaded||Sat Sep 5 16:25:52 UTC 2015 by jml|
- pretty-error-0.1.0.0.tar.gz [browse] (Cabal source package)
- Package description (included in the package)
For package maintainers and hackage trustees